Our vet gave this to us to give to Boeboe when she's in pain due to her having hip dysplasia. If she plays to rough she sometimes gets pain and we used to give her either Rimadyl or Previcox. Now the vet says Onsior is much easier on her liver and it can be given during a longer period of time. We usually only give her Rimadyl or Previcox for a day or possibly two if she needs it. She doesn't need pain meds often, maybe once a month... She's going in for a review in December regarding her Hip Dysplasia but I noticed now she seems a bit grumpy and they played like crazy yesterday so it's very likely she's hurting:*(

I'm a bit scared every time I have to give them something new... she has never had any side effects from medicine in the past but I just wanted to see if anyone here has any experience when it comes to Onsior?
